On June 18, 2024, the Technical Education and Skills Development Authority (TESDA) conducted a free assessment for 21 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ET) graduates in Masonry NC I and NC II at the Provincial Training Center (PTC)-Apayao. These graduates had completed rigorous training from April 25 to May 16, 2024, under the Center’s Extension Program.
The assessment, spanning two days and consisting of demonstration and interview stages, tested the graduates’ specialized competencies including masonry work preparation, block laying for structures and concrete/masonry surface plastering. Successful demonstration of the required competencies will result in the awarding of National Certificate (NC) I and National Certificate II in Masonry, which will be delivered to the candidates’ respective email addresses within two days of assessment completion.
These trainees pursued masonry training with the goal of obtaining a National Certificate to enhance their prospects of securing employment abroad. Ms. Fidelia Y. Galvezo, the Center Administrator of PTC-Apayao, emphasized that this initiative is in line with the agency’s mission to advance education, foster employment opportunities, and combat poverty.
